Happier Music Teacher
Real self-care for music educators, not just self-soothing! Are you an overwhelmed music teacher who thinks that self-care and work/life balance is impossible with your responsibilities at home? Are you feeling burnout at home and school, and you’re done with feeling teacher tired and stressed all the time? Do you feel that the cliché advice of candles and bubble baths, not that there’s anything wrong with that, are short term solutions for your tension? Former stressed hot mess Beth Duhon helps you be more content at home and in your career in music education through guided journaling, common sense advice and encouraging you to take consistent micro-actions. Each episode features topics like: vocal health, time management, meal prep, commuting hacks and healthy habits to help you be a “Happier Music Teacher.” New episodes every Tuesday morning.

When you're short on time and energy as a busy music teacher, it might feel like the best solution is to keep a rigid schedule. Surprisingly, being more flexible with the content of your time blocks might be the secret to productivity. I'll show you how to fit in your quiet time, exercise, time with family and sleep in a way that works with an ever changing schedule.
